UK rental company, Warren Access has just taken delivery of a new Multitel MX200 which was ordered at this year's Vertikal Days exhibition held at the end of June.

A few hours after delivery, with just time to add the decals and take a photograph, the MX200 went into service on a job with a local council

The machine joins Warren's larger MX270 which it bought last year and, says the company, "has had a very high rate of utilisation since being delivered last December; it has opened up new customers and markets for us."

Warren Access has also recently been accredited as an ‘Approved Training Centre' for and on behalf of IPAF.
